在JavaScript中,您可以使用window.open()
方法在新屏幕中打开一个新窗口,并指定其位置
function openWindowOnSecondScreen() {
// 获取所有屏幕的信息
const screensInfo = window.screen;
let secondScreen;
// 如果有多个屏幕,找到第二个屏幕
if (screensInfo.length > 1) {
secondScreen = screensInfo[1];
} else {
alert('只有一个屏幕,无法在新屏幕中打开窗口。');
return;
}
// 计算第二个屏幕的位置
const leftPosition = secondScreen.availLeft;
const topPosition = secondScreen.availTop;
const width = secondScreen.availWidth;
const height = secondScreen.avientHeight;
// 在第二个屏幕中打开新窗口
const newWindow = window.open("", "_blank", `width=${width},height=${height},left=${leftPosition},top=${topPosition}`);
newWindow.focus();
}
// 调用函数
openWindowOnSecondScreen();
此代码片段首先获取所有屏幕的信息,然后找到第二个屏幕并计算其位置。接下来,它使用window.open()
方法在新屏幕中打开一个新窗口,并设置其大小和位置。
1.内部链接(当前文档与目标文档在同一站点内); 2.外部链接(当前文档与目标文档不在同一站点内); 3.E-mail链接(并允许访问者向指定的地址发送邮件); 4.锚点连接 跳转到同一网页或其他文档的指定位置:创建锚点,显示内容链接锚点,显示内容; 5.空链接,就是没有目标端点的链接,显示内容; 6.脚本链接:是一种特殊的链接,当单击设置脚本链接的文本或图像时,可以运行相应的JS语句。
领取专属 10元无门槛券
手把手带您无忧上云